JDK1.6
パッケージには、読んで、
インポートのjava.io.File;
輸入java.io.FileInputStream;
インポートにjava.io.IOException;
輸入java.io.InputStreamReader;
輸入java.util.Properties;
パブリッククラスFileRead関数{
パブリック静的無効メイン(文字列[] args){
FileRead関数再=新しいFileRead関数()。
X = re.geteストリング();
System.out.println(X)
}
パブリック文字列のGeTe(){
プロパティの小道具=新しいプロパティ();
System.out.println(新しいファイル( "")getAbsolutePath());
試し{
props.load(新しいInputStreamReaderの(新しいFileInputStreamを(新しいファイル( "")getAbsolutePath()+ "/ srcに/設定/ read.properties")、 "UTF-8"));
}キャッチ(IOExceptionを電子){
// TODO自動生成されたcatchブロック
e.printStackTrace();
}
文字列isuse = props.getProperty( "ISUSE")。
isuse返します。
}
}
jdk1.7と上記
輸入java.io.InputStreamを。
輸入java.util.Properties;
プロプロパティ=新しいプロパティ();
(入力ストリームは=はgetClass()getResourceAsStream(試みる
"/config/Multi-Language-Configuration.properties")){
pro.load(です)。
}キャッチ(例外e){
}
文字列isuse = pro.getProperty( "ISUSE")。